Our Mergers & Acquisitions Group features lawyers with diverse backgrounds, training and specializations, all of whom have a distinctly international outlook. As a result, we offer clients a dedicated team that has the experience and size to handle every type of transaction across all relevant industry sectors, from complex start-up financing rounds to private equity deals and large private and public M&A cross-border projects.

Expertise:

  • International and domestic lead counsel or special Swiss counsel in all types of mid-sized and large-scale transactions, auctions, complex acquisitions, public takeovers, shareholder activist situations, mergers, carve-out transactions, corporate restructurings, redomicilations and joint ventures across all industries
  • Advice to public and private companies, private equity and venture capital funds, family offices, institutional investors, directors, managers, individual entrepreneurs and investors from around the world
  • All aspects of investment and divestment transactions, including sophisticated tax structuring, acquisition finance, merger control, capital markets and fund structures, data protection, insolvency and restructurings

What the Team is Known For

Schellenberg Wittmer's noteworthy M&A team acts on the buy and sell sides of cross-border and domestic transactions. The practice advises a number of clients from the financial services, life sciences, energy and private equity industries. The law firm acts for shareholders and private individuals on the disposal of assets, and also advises clients on corporate restructuring matters, carve-outs and joint ventures.
